Do full time analysts who fail training open up new spots in the class?
Hey all,
Quick question: If a handful or even a select few people from a full time IB analyst class fail out of training somehow or don't pass tests, would it then open up that number of spots for people to fill or would the firm just continue for the year with a few people short. Thank you all in advance.
In my class, no one failed the tests, and it was unlikely that you'd lose your place if you did. But these were more 'conceptual understanding' tests based on what we learnt during the training programme, rather than compulsory regulatory ones.
